#d0773d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d0773d is composed of 81.6% red, 46.7% green and 23.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 42.8% magenta, 70.7%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 23.7 degrees, a saturation of 61% and a lightness of 52.7%. #d0773d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ffee7a with #a10000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

#d0773d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d0773d has RGB values of R:208, G:119, B:61 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.43, Y:0.71,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13662013.

Shades and Tints of #d0773d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0603 is the darkest color, while #fefcf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#d0773d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8f857e is the less saturated color, while #fe6d0f is the most saturated one.
